Problem

Existing methods for punching leather or flexible materials to create patterns or designs are limited, resulting in uniform punching that weakens the material, complicates embroidery, and requires excessive labor and waste, as they cannot selectively punch predefined zones or create both punched and unpunched regions on the same piece.

Innovation Solution

A method using a template to guide punching machines to create punched regions only in specific areas of flexible materials, allowing for both punched and unpunched areas on the same piece, enabling patterned designs while maintaining material strength and simplifying the process by adapting to existing machinery.

If uniform punching is applied to the entire leather surface, then air circulation and perspiration are improved, but seam strength and material integrity are weakened

The patent applies selective punching that creates holes only in specific zones of the leather garment rather than uniformly across the entire surface. This local quality approach allows punched zones to provide ventilation and perspiration relief while unpunched zones maintain full seam strength and material integrity, resolving the contradiction between comfort and structural strength.

The patent employs pre-prepared punching plates that contain predetermined patterns, logos, or designs already configured with hole arrangements. These plates are simply positioned and activated on the leather material, allowing complex selective punching patterns to be achieved without modifying the punching machine itself. This preliminary preparation of punching plates provides design flexibility while keeping the machine simple.

The patent introduces punching plates as intermediary elements between the simple conventional punching machine and the leather material. These plates act as mediators that translate the simple reciprocating motion of the machine into selective, patterned punching by having pre-configured hole arrangements. This allows conventional simple machines to achieve selective punching capability through the intermediary punching plate.

PatentEP2055452B1Method for creating a punched portion on fabric, leather or the like
Publication Date: 2011.02.23 DAINESE SPA

A method for creating a punched region (36) on a flexible plane material, comprising the steps of: a) creating a substantially plane template (40) having a shape corresponding to the shape of said region (36) of flexible material to be punched; b) arranging said template(40) on a part of a conveyor belt (25) of a punching machine (21) having a beat plate (7); c) arranging a portion (35) of said flexible material above said template (40) in a manner such as to interpose said template (40) between said portion of flexible material (35) and said part of conveyor belt (25); and d) creating said punching at said beat plate (7).
